What Hoarding Cleanouts in Scarborough Actually Involve

Scarborough’s original bungalow owners are aging in the same homes they moved into decades ago, and a hoarding cleanout here is often a family noticing years of accumulation building up gradually in a parent’s or relative’s house — not something that happened overnight, and not something anyone needs to explain or justify before calling. Live Junk Free handles that the way it deserves to be handled: gently, privately, and at whatever pace the household actually needs, whether that’s a single visit or several sessions spread over weeks.

Across Agincourt, Woburn, Cedarbrae and Malvern, that’s frequently the story — long-time residents whose homes have filled up over years, with a family member finally reaching out for help. Near Golden Mile and Scarborough Town Centre, it’s a condo or apartment suite, cleared with the same discretion and care as any house. And in the city’s many multigenerational homes, it’s often one person’s space within a larger household, cleared carefully while family members across generations stay coordinated on the plan together. Whatever the household or its background, the standard doesn’t change — patient, private, and without judgment, every single time.

The Honest Hoarding Cleanout Cost Answer

Hoarder clean out cost comes down to two honest factors: how much space is affected, and how much sorting and donation coordination the belongings actually need. A single overloaded room is a modest job on its own. A full bungalow with years of accumulation across every level — basement, main floor, sometimes an attic or garage as well — takes considerably more crew time, and the price reflects that real difference rather than a flat guess.

The Hoarding Cleanout Runs Methodically, Room by Room

Items get sorted into keep, donate, recycle and dispose categories at a pace that works for the people involved. Anything flagged as important — or simply anything that looks meaningful — is set aside first, always, without exception.

04

Hoarding Cleanout Complete — the Space Left Clean and Livable

Debris is hauled the same visit where possible, donations go to local partners, and the space is left swept and safe — with follow-up visits available if the job needs to happen in stages rather than all at once.
